Dibi-Zabitskoye Ploskogor’ye
Dibi-Zabitskoye Ploskogor’ye is an upland in Buryatia, Eastern Siberia and has an elevation of 2,174 metres.Places in the Area

Subarya
Hamlet
Subarya is a rural locality in Okinsky District, Republic of Buryatia, Russia. The population was 26 as of 2010. There are 4 streets. Subarya is situated 9 km east of Dibi-Zabitskoye Ploskogor’ye.
